New Delhi, Aug 12 (UNI) Elon Musk has alleged that Apple is engaging in ‘antitrust violations’ and threatened the tech giant with legal action. These violations are related to the Grok chatbot owned by xAI.
xAI was founded by Elon Musk and is headquartered in the United States. The Grok model is designed by xAI to act as an AI assistant for answering questions, generating text and images, and engaging in conversations.
Elon Musk wrote a series of posts on ‘X’ and criticised Apple for antitrust violations related to Grok rankings. Musk wrote, “Apple is behaving in a manner that makes it impossible for any AI company besides OpenAI to reach #1 in the app store, which is an unequivocal antitrust violation.”
“ xAI will take immediate legal action,” Musk added.
